Purification and Properties of a Proteinase from a Marine Luminous Bacterium, Vibrio splendidus Strain FLE-2(Microbiology & Fermentation Industry)

A proteolytic, marine luminous bacterium was isolated from seawater and identified as Vibrio splendidus biotype I strain FLE-2. A proteinase from this strain, with a specific activity 21-fold higher than that of the culture supernatant, was purified to homogeneity. The purified enzyme had a molecular weight of 50,000. The enzyme was most active at pH 8.0 and 55℃, and stable below 35℃. The enzyme activity was completely inhibited by EDTA, orthophenanthrolin and phosphoramidon. Also metal ions such as Cu^<2+>, Hg^<2+>, Ni^<2+>, Cd^<2+> and Co^<2+> inhibited the activity. These results indicate that this enzyme is a metal-chelater-sensitive, alkaline proteinase.
